  • Abstract
    In order to provide efficient Internet connectivity from vehicles, three fundamental functionalities are needed: IP address autoconfiguration, enhanced routing and mobility support. This extended abstract provides a brief view of the work done so far in this research work, that aims at providing a solution for these three open issues. An analytical model for an address autoconfiguration mechanism and a routing protocol have been already proposed, with accepted contributions. A third line analyzing mobility aspects is currently being developed. Another accepted contribution is a statistical framework for studying the interarrival time between vehicles, that has been elaborated using real traffic measurements.
